Especificaciones del producto "apto para Street View"

Introducción

Estas especificaciones detallan todos los requisitos de datos y hardware para las cámaras o las utilidades de publicación que se suben a Street View. Ten en cuenta que este programa no se aplica a ninguna función operativa ni mecánica.

Para los productos que no incluyen una cámara, solo se aplicarán las especificaciones que se encuentran en la sección “Implementación de software” o las que se encuentran a continuación.

Imágenes

  • ≥4K a 5 FPS o más
  • Campo visual horizontal de 360°
  • ≥120°, campo visual vertical contiguo
  • Unión en el dispositivo
  • Google revisará la calidad de las imágenes y geometría

Arquitectura de la cámara

Se deben especificar los seis grados de libertad (6-DOF) (posición y orientación relativas) entre cada sensor y el marco de referencia (FOR) de cada cámara con respecto al acelerómetro FOR. El sensor FOR debe estar definido en la hoja de datos del sensor y alineado con la ubicación física del sensor en el dispositivo. El FOR de cada cámara tiene el eje z positivo que se aleja del dispositivo hacia el campo visual de la cámara a lo largo del eje óptico, el eje x apunta hacia la derecha, el eje Y apunta hacia abajo desde arriba hacia abajo y el origen del FOR se encuentra en el centro óptico de la cámara.

La transformación de 6-DOF (3-DOF para la posición y 3-DOF para la orientación) de cada sensor o cámara se representa como una matriz de transformación de 3x4 T = [R p], en la que R es la matriz de rotación de 3x3 que representa la orientación del sensor o la cámara FOR en el acelerómetro FOR, y p es el vector de posición de 3x1 del origen de la cámara (x, y, z).

Las transformaciones solicitadas pueden ser de un modelo de diseño asistido por computadora (CAD) del dispositivo y no es necesario que sean específicas del dispositivo para tener en cuenta las variaciones de fabricación.

Requisitos de video

Debes completar los siguientes átomos de datos del usuario en tu video MP4 en 360°:

  • moov/udta/manu: Fabricante de la cámara (make) como una cadena
  • moov/udta/modl: Es el modelo de la cámara como una cadena.
  • moov/udta/meta/ilst/FIRM: Versión de firmware como una cadena
Puedes verificar tu video con el comando ffprobe:
$ ffprobe your_video.mp4
...
  Metadata:
    make            : my.camera.make
    model           : my.camera.model
    firmware        : v_1234.4321
...

Implementación de software

Se requiere compatibilidad con la carga mediante la API de Street View Publish. Ten en cuenta que todas las solicitudes a la API se deben autenticar como se describe aquí aquí.

Para todas las imágenes subidas a Street View:

  • se debe especificar la hora de creación de las imágenes (es decir, cuándo se capturaron las imágenes).
  • se deben informar la marca, el modelo y la versión de firmware del producto.
  • la estabilización de movimiento debe estar desactivada.
  • Se deben compartir los datos GPS sin procesar (las mediciones deben tener una marca de tiempo precisa con respecto al momento en que se realizó la medición, no cuando se recibió).

Para todos los videos en 360° subidos a Street View:

  • los datos de telemetría deben comunicarse mediante los Metadatos de movimiento de la cámara de los Metadatos de movimiento de la cámara.
  • la secuencia de fotos debe estar codificada con la velocidad de fotogramas correcta a la que se capturó el video.

Incluye también el siguiente lenguaje y línea dentro de tu aplicación antes de que el usuario publique (al menos la primera vez):

“Este contenido será público en Google Maps y es posible que también aparezca en otros productos de Google. Puedes obtener más información sobre la Política de Contenido Aportado por los Usuarios de Maps aquí”.

Evaluación de productos

Si te interesa o tienes preguntas sobre la evaluación del producto, comunícate con nosotros aquí. Ten en cuenta que, actualmente (mayo de 2018), el acceso a los métodos y la documentación para la compatibilidad con videos en 360° en la API de Street View Publish solo se realiza mediante invitación. Usa el formulario vinculado anteriormente para solicitar acceso.

Nuestra revisión consta de las siguientes etapas: prueba, prueba, prueba de usuario beta y aprobación. En cada etapa, evaluaremos la calidad de las imágenes, los datos de telemetría, los metadatos y el flujo de trabajo de tu producto con los conjuntos de datos de prueba respectivos: datos que compartas, que nosotros creemos o que envíen tus usuarios de la versión beta (consulta a continuación el conjunto de pruebas, sujeto a cambios).

  • Fotos fijas
    • Cinco fotos de 360° en el interior
    • Cinco fotos de 360°, al aire libre (soleado, si es posible)
    • Cinco fotos de 360°, al aire libre (con sombra o cielo, si es posible)
  • En movimiento (aproximadamente 8 km/h o 5 km/h, cuando corresponda)
    • Cinco videos de 10 minutos (a 5 fps) en un entorno rural
    • Cinco videos de 10 minutos (a 5 FPS) en un entorno suburbano
    • Cinco videos de 10 minutos (a 5 fps) en un entorno urbano

Tus pruebas

En primer lugar, comparte con nosotros los vínculos a tus imágenes de prueba publicados en Google Maps. Recuerda realizar pruebas en un espectro razonable de dispositivos y sistemas operativos que tu producto admita, así como en diversas condiciones de red (p. ej., la casa, la oficina, al aire libre).

Nuestras pruebas

Una vez que las pruebas finalicen con éxito, Google comenzará las pruebas en estrecha comunicación con tu equipo. Para ayudarnos a comenzar, proporciona instrucciones sobre cómo capturar o subir imágenes a Street View.

Pruebas de usuario

Una vez que ambas pruebas se hayan completado correctamente, participa de al menos 5 usuarios de la versión beta durante un período de prueba de 1 a 2 semanas para cubrir un conjunto mínimo de pruebas. Si necesitas ayuda para comunicarte con los verificadores, avísanos, ya que es posible que podamos ponerte en contacto con usuarios interesados. Ten en cuenta que serás responsable de la coordinación (incluidas, sin limitaciones, la logística y la asistencia) con los verificadores.

Aprobación

Una vez que obtengas los resultados positivos de las pruebas, se te pedirá que compartas tu plan de lanzamiento, lo que incluye asistencia específica para Street View y contenido promocional (basado en la Web o de otro tipo). Revisaremos tu material y compartiremos nuestros comentarios a la brevedad.

Cuando desarrolles estos materiales, recuerda cumplir con nuestros lineamientos sobre el desarrollo de la marca.

Tras la aprobación, podrás usar nuestra insignia "Listo para Street View" y promocionar tu producto como compatible con Street View, sujeto a los lineamientos anteriores. Ten en cuenta que, para cada cámara aprobada, podemos incluir tu cámara o imágenes de superficie de tu producto en nuestros materiales de marketing como representantes de las capacidades de la cámara.